Luc Duempelmann is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Biomedical Engine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Luc Duempelmann has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 510 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 6 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 3 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Recurrent topics in Luc Duempelmann’s work include Plasmonic and Surface Plasmon Research (5 papers), Photonic Crystals and Applications (4 papers) and Mechanical and Optical Resonators (3 papers). Luc Duempelmann is often cited by papers focused on Plasmonic and Surface Plasmon Research (5 papers), Photonic Crystals and Applications (4 papers) and Mechanical and Optical Resonators (3 papers). Luc Duempelmann coll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land, Spain and Italy. Luc Duempelmann's co-authors include Benjamin Gallinet, Lukáš Novotný, Daniele Casari, Arne Ludwig, Roland A. Terborg, Richard J. Warburton, H.P. Lang, Thomas Braun, Daniel Najer and Christoph Gerber and has published in prestigious journals such as ACS Nano, Applied Physics Letters and Analytical Chemistry.
